Why Every CMO Needs a 75 Percent Retention Rule

Lucas and Luna unpack the 'Retention 75' benchmark — the idea that every marketing dollar should first be measured against whether the campaign retains existing customers at a 75% rate before chasing new ones. They trace the rule to a 2023 study by Bain and a leaked internal memo from Spotify's CMO. Lucas explains how Peloton's post-pandemic crisis forced a 20-point retention drop, and how Zoom's enterprise marketing team used the 75% rule to justify cutting customer acquisition spend by 40% in 2025. Luna challenges whether the rule works for DTC brands with no recurring revenue. The hosts discuss how retention-first metrics are reshaping marketing budgets, with concrete examples from Peloton's 2024 turnaround and Zoom's 2025 margin expansion.
